Get in TouchThe Honda repair market in Port Angeles is characterized by a small number of general auto repair shops with strong competencies in Honda vehicles, rather than dedicated Honda-only specialists. The level of competition is moderate, with a few highly-trusted local businesses dominating the reputation market. Due to the rural nature of the Olympic Peninsula, residents are accustomed to traveling short distances to nearby towns like Sequim for specialized services. Typical pricing is competitive for a rural market but generally lower than urban dealership rates. For highly specialized services like advanced performance tuning (Type R) or complex hybrid system repairs, owners often need to travel to dealerships or specialty shops in larger metropolitan areas like Silverdale or Seattle. The overall quality of service available locally for standard maintenance, diagnostics, and common repairs (VTEC, transmission, electrical) is very good, with several shops capable of providing expert-level care.

Given our coastal, damp climate and proximity to forest service roads, common issues for Hondas in Port Angeles include premature brake rotor corrosion, suspension wear from potholes, and accelerated undercarriage rust. Models like the CR-V and Pilot also frequently need attention to their all-wheel-drive systems after extensive use on wet or unpaved Olympic Peninsula roads.

Seek service immediately if the light is flashing, indicating a severe misfire that could damage the catalytic converter—a costly repair. For a steady light, schedule a diagnostic scan promptly at a local shop, as issues like oxygen sensor failures are common and can affect fuel efficiency, important for longer drives to Sequim or Forks.

The frequent wet weather and salted air necessitate more frequent attention to brakes, wipers, and rust prevention treatments. Additionally, if you regularly drive on steep, winding roads like Hurricane Ridge or heavily forested areas, more frequent inspections of tires, suspension, and cooling systems are advisable to ensure safety and reliability.
